Introduction

Also known as flower crab, fresh blue crab is one of the beautiful crabs locally available. Blue crab is a powerful swimmer and voracious hunter and scavengers. The fresh blue crab is abundant in the Arabian sea and has a stable supply and demand curve. Local availability can be affected tending to increase in international exports.
Fresh blue crab is the widely available crab in Pakistan and is a great source of revenue from international exports.

Flavor Profile

The blue swimmer crab has a rich, sweet, succulent, and buttery flavor. The body meat is delicately flavored, while claw meat is nutty. Fresh blue-crab meat should have a mild aroma; pasteurized should have a slight, “heated” aroma

Nomenclature

English Name: Blue crab, Blue Swimmer Crab, Flower Crab
Local Name: Kekra, Nila Kekra, Blue Kekra, Soda, Kukri, Gogotanga
Scientific Name: Portunus segnis

Habitat

Blue Swimmer Crabs are normally found under the rocks, over the reefs, and sometimes on sandy bottoms. Catching Method Blue swimmer crabs are caught using gillnets, and trawls.

Catching Method

Blue swimmer crabs are caught using gillnets, and bottom trawls.

Physical Attributes

The blue crab’s shell—called the “carapace”—is a blue to olive green. Shells can reach up to 9 inches across. Blue crab claws are bright blue, and mature females have red tips on their claws too. They have three pairs of walking legs and rear swimming legs that look like paddles.

Appearance

Male blue swimmer crabs are with dark blue-green carapace and discrete white spots on the carapace, sometimes merging into thin reticulated bands. Females are similar in pattern to males except that tips of chelipeds are red-tinged with a brownish-red instead of blue tinged with deep rust red.

Approx. Peeling Yields

> Whole: 100 %
> Claws and legs removed: 70 %
> Shell Removed: 35 %
> Meat only: 15 %
